A review: Carbon-based materials as effective additives in anaerobic fermentation, focusing on microbial chain elongation and medium chain fatty acids production

Abstract

Microbial chain elongation (CE), utilizing anaerobic fermentation for the synthesis of high-value medium chain fatty acids (MCFAs), merges as a promising strategy in resource sustainability. Recently, it has pivoted that the use of different types of additives or accelerantstowards enhancing the products yield and fermentation quality has got much attention, with carbon-based materials emerging as vital facilitators. Based on bibliometrics insights, this paper firstly commences with a comprehensive review of the past two decades' progress in applying carbon-based materials within anaerobic fermentation contexts. Subsequently, the recent advancements made by different research groups in order to enhance the performance of CE systemperformance are reviewed, with particular focus on the application, impact, and underlying mechanisms of carbon-based materials in expediting MCFAs biosynthesis via CE. Finally, the future research direction is prospected, aiming to inform innovative material design and sophisticated technological applications, as well as provide a reference for improving the efficiency of anaerobic fermentation of MCFAs using carbon-based material, thereby contributing to the broader discourse on enhancing sustainability and efficiency in bio-based processes.
